This easy recipe uses only 4 simple ingredients and is comfort food at it’s best. Simple and tasty we really enjoy serving the shredded chicken with gravy over mashed potatoes, egg noodles or rice.
The recipe as is, is simple and basic, but feel free to jazz it up a little bit by adding some frozen vegetables (peas and carrots for example) and some herbs and spices (poultry seasoning, thyme, garlic powder, sage, rosemary, etc.).
My husband prefers it plain though, just the way it is. So that is how I make it. Just 3 ingredients (plus water) tossed in my slow cooker, let it cook, shred the chicken meat and serve it up.

Crock-Pot Easy Chicken And Gravy Recipe
Ingredients
- 1 Pound Boneless Skinless Chicken Breasts
- 2 Cups Water
- 10.75 Ounces Canned Cream Of Chicken Soup
- 2 Packets Chicken Gravy Mix
Instructions
- Place chicken breasts in the bottom of a 4 quart or larger slow cooker.1 Pound Boneless Skinless Chicken Breasts
- In a small mixing bowl, whisk together the water, cream of chicken soup and gravy packets and pour mixture over chicken in slow cooker.2 Cups Water –10.75 Ounces Canned Cream Of Chicken Soup –2 Packets Chicken Gravy Mix
- Cover and cook on LOW for 4 to 5 hours or until chicken is cooked through and tender.
- Shred chicken meat with two forks right in the slow cooker.
- Serve shredded chicken and gravy as is or spoon over cooked noodles or mashed potatoes.
